I am intrigued by this statement, Will. For a start, I can't think of 
anything the IWA does that is specifically for boat owners, as opposed to 
the good of the canals in general. I consider myself fortunate to own a boat 
(although the circumstances of becoming the owner are unfortunate), but I 
was  member of IWA long before that happened, and many - even most - of the 
members of my branch are not boat owners. I have met IWA members who have 
never set foot on a boat, but still have the interests of the canals at 
heart.

I know this is supposed to be a light-hearted discussion, even a pop at 
certain people, but your statement seems at odds with your commitment to the 
Save Our Waterways Campaign. If you really mean what you say, then NABO 
would be a more appropriate organisation for you than the IWA - ?

I am not always in agreement with the IWA official stand on things, and as 
far as I can make out the 'Head Office' as it is called is a shambles, but 
the aim is to preserve, etc etc canals and inland waterways - they don't say 
FOR BOATERS, it is for everyone.

Although I have been ambivalent about IWA for some time, largely due to the 
incompetence exhibited by the central management, I stick with it BECAUSE it 
is not just for boat owners.
